What We Recommend for Ferrari F430 Owners
If you own an F430, do not go chasing massive wheel diameters just for the sake of it. We recommend sticking to the 19/20-inch combo because it preserves the suspension travel. Too much rim and too little rubber will destroy your ride quality on rough city streets.
Aim for a staggered setup every single time on this platform. The factory engineers balanced the car with specific track widths for a reason. Messing with the scrub radius too much ruins the F430's legendary steering feel.
Most guys mess up by choosing an offset that is way too aggressive. You want a wheel that fills the arch but stays tucked enough to avoid destroying your paint with rock chips. We suggest aiming for a flush look that leaves a few millimeters of breathing room.

Regarding tires, pick a high-performance compound like a Michelin Pilot Sport. You bought a Ferrari to drive it hard, not to park it at a show. A cheap tire will turn your exotic into a drift car in the rain.
Do not even think about running spacers unless you absolutely have to. High-quality wheels like the Vossen HF-5 should be ordered to your exact spec. Spacers introduce variables that lead to wheel shake and unnecessary stress on your wheel bearings.

Before You Buy: Fitment Checklist

We talk to Ferrari F430 owners every day. These are the questions we hear most before they pull the trigger on new wheels.
Will 19 and 20-inch wheels fit my Ferrari F430? Yes, but fitment depends on width, offset, and tire size working together. A wrong offset means rubbing. A wrong tire size means poor handling. Always verify all three.
Do I need to modify my fenders? That depends on your offset and suspension. A conservative offset with stock ride height usually fits without modification. Go aggressive and you may need to roll or pull your fenders.
Can I daily-drive this setup? Absolutely. Thousands of Ferrari F430 owners run 19 and 20-inch wheels every day. The key is choosing the right tire with enough sidewall to absorb road imperfections.
